Project Sueño Azul

The Plastic Crisis in Bogotá

Bogotá faces a serious plastic waste management challenge. The city’s infrastructure is unable to process the sheer volume of plastic generated daily—especially flexible plastics like multilayer packaging (MLP). In fact, less than 2% of these materials are properly collected, leading to harmful dumping practices that damage agricultural land and local ecosystems.

How It Works

This initiative, powered by rePurpose Global, focuses on intercepting low-value plastic waste before it enters the environment. The project works closely with local waste workers and communities to recover plastics often ignored by mainstream recycling systems.

Collected materials like MLP, PP, and LDPE are transformed into usable products such as plastic wood and reusable bags, contributing to a circular economy while reducing reliance on virgin plastic.


Our funding helps improve waste collection systems and provides stable, dignified employment to local waste workers—many of whom operate informally without access to proper safety gear, wages, or benefits.
